Warning Signs Your Ductless Mini-Split Needs Repair
Your mini-split communicates its struggles through specific, observable symptoms. Recognizing these warning signs early can save you from a complete system breakdown and expensive emergency repairs. If you notice any of the following issues, it is time to have a professional evaluate your equipment.
Strange Noises Coming from the Unit
You might hear grinding, hissing, bubbling, or persistent rattling coming from the indoor head unit or the outdoor compressor. Grinding often signals a failing motor bearing, hissing points to a refrigerant leak, and rattling suggests loose internal components. Bubbling sounds typically mean air has entered the refrigerant lines or the system has a low charge.
Ignoring these mechanical cries for help can lead to a seized motor or severe compressor damage. Loose parts will cause excessive wear and tear on surrounding components, creating a domino effect of broken parts. Catching these noises early allows us to replace a single failing piece before it destroys the rest of the unit.
Ineffective Heating or Cooling
Despite adjusting your thermostat, a specific room in your West Allis home might remain stubbornly uncomfortable while the unit runs constantly. This lack of performance usually stems from refrigerant issues, severely clogged coils, or a malfunctioning fan motor. During harsh cold snaps, it could also signal a problem with the system's defrost cycle.
Running an inefficient system overworks the components and wastes a massive amount of energy. Your equipment is forced to run longer cycles just to reach a baseline temperature, significantly shortening the lifespan of your unit. Restoring proper performance ensures your home stays comfortable without driving up your monthly utility bills.
Water Leaking Indoors
Discovering water dripping down your wall or pooling beneath the indoor unit is an immediate red flag. This typically happens when a condensate drain line becomes clogged with debris, algae, or freezes solid during extreme weather. A failing condensate pump or a frozen evaporator coil can also force water to overflow the internal drain pan.
Unaddressed leaks will quickly cause structural water damage to your walls, flooring, and surrounding furnishings. The constant presence of standing water also creates a perfect environment for mold and mildew to thrive hidden inside your walls. Fixing the drainage issue immediately protects your property from costly water damage restoration.
Ice Buildup on the Outdoor Compressor
While a light frost is normal during a standard defrost cycle, a thick layer of ice encasing your outdoor unit indicates a serious functional problem. Excessive ice buildup restricts vital airflow and points to a malfunctioning defrost control board, a low refrigerant charge, or a severely dirty coil. Sometimes, poor initial installation leads to inadequate drainage, causing water to pool and freeze around the base.
Operating a frozen unit forces the system to work incredibly hard just to pull air through the ice block. This extreme strain can permanently damage the fan blades, warp internal coils, and eventually burn out the compressor. De-icing the unit and fixing the root cause is essential for the survival of your outdoor equipment.
Musty Odors from the Airflow
When your system kicks on and pushes a damp, moldy smell into your living space, you are dealing with trapped moisture. This unpleasant odor confirms mold or mildew is actively growing on the evaporator coil, in the condensate pan, or within the drain line. High humidity combined with a dark, damp interior creates an ideal breeding ground for these fungi.
Breathing in these spores heavily degrades your indoor air quality and can trigger respiratory irritation for your family. A system blowing contaminated air defeats the purpose of having a comfortable, safe home environment. We can thoroughly clean and sanitize the internal components to restore fresh, healthy airflow.
Common Causes Behind Mini-Split Failures
Understanding why your system is failing helps clarify what it takes to fix it properly. We see a few common culprits behind most ductless mini-split breakdowns in our area.
Refrigerant Leaks
The constant expansion and contraction of metal components due to severe temperature swings can stress refrigerant lines and create microscopic cracks. Once the cooling agent slowly leaks out, your system loses its ability to absorb and transfer heat effectively. This forces the compressor to run continuously in a desperate attempt to condition your air.
We use specialized leak-detection tools to pinpoint the exact location of the escaping refrigerant. Once we find the compromised line, we repair the leak securely so it will not happen again. Finally, we recharge the system with the precise amount of refrigerant required by the manufacturer.
Dirty Evaporator Coils and Filters
Over time, airborne particles like dust, pollen, and pet dander accumulate on the indoor unit's filter and evaporator coil. This thick layer of grime chokes off airflow and heavily insulates the coil, making it impossible for the system to exchange heat with the air in your room. When the coil cannot breathe, the entire system suffocates and loses efficiency.
While homeowners can wash their own reusable filters, cleaning a heavily soiled evaporator coil requires a professional touch. We perform a deep cleaning to remove stubborn buildup from the delicate aluminum fins without bending or damaging them. Restoring a clean surface area immediately brings back your system's heating and cooling power.
Blocked Condensate Drain Lines
Moisture collected by the indoor unit must drain outside, but the line can easily become clogged with algae, dirt, or even ice blockages during freezing weather. When the water cannot exit through the designated pipe, it backs up and overflows directly into your living space. Older homes with dusty environments often see drain lines clog much faster than average.
We clear the obstruction using specialized equipment that safely pushes the blockage out of the pipe. After the clog is removed, we flush the line completely to ensure water flows freely away from your property. If freezing is a recurring issue, we can recommend insulation or heating tape to protect the drain line during cold snaps.
Electrical Component Malfunctions
Your mini-split relies on a complex network of capacitors, circuit boards, sensors, and wiring to communicate between the indoor and outdoor units. Power fluctuations, heavy usage, or standard wear and tear can cause these sensitive electrical parts to fail over time. When communication breaks down, motors refuse to start, and the system may lock itself out entirely as a safety precaution.
Electrical issues require a professional diagnosis to pinpoint the exact point of failure safely. We test the voltage and continuity across the control boards and sensors to find the faulty part. We then replace the broken component with high-quality parts and secure all wiring connections to restore safe operation.

The True Cost of Ignoring Mini-Split Problems
Delaying repairs on a struggling ductless mini-split almost always leads to a cascade of expensive consequences. A system that is fighting to heat or cool your home uses significantly more electricity, which causes an immediate spike in your monthly energy bills. What starts as a minor inefficiency quickly compounds into a major financial drain that costs you money every time the unit turns on.
Preventing Catastrophic Failure
Small issues like a slow refrigerant leak or a partially blocked drain line will inevitably escalate if left ignored. An overworked system puts immense strain on the compressor, which is the most expensive component in your entire unit. Eventually, this constant stress causes the compressor to overheat and burn out entirely.
The cost of a timely repair is always a fraction of the price of replacing a destroyed compressor or installing a brand-new system. Proactive repairs also protect your home from the secondary costs of HVAC failures, such as repairing drywall ruined by overflowing condensate water.
